In three moles of ethane (C2H6)(C_2H_6) , calculate the following :
(i) Number of moles of carbon atoms.
(ii) Number of moles of hydrogen atoms.
(iii) Number of molecules of ethane.
Solution:  
(i) 1 mole of C2H6C_2H_6 contains 2 moles of carbon atoms.
Number of moles of carbon atoms in 3 moles of C2H6C_2H_6 = 3 × 2 = 6
(ii) 1 mole of C2H6C_2H_6 contains 6 moles of hydrogen atoms.
Number of moles of hydrogen atoms in 3 moles of C2H6C_2H_6 = 3 × 6 = 18
(iii) 1 mole of C2H6C_2H_6 = 6.022 × 102310^{23} molecules
Number of molecules in 3 moles of C2H6C_2H_6 = 3 × 6.022 × 102310^{23}
= 1.807 × 102410^{24} molecules
